1- your package was a temporary fix for this problem but it didn't
prevent it from happening in the future. For that purpose, correct
dependencies needs to be dynamically added to
debian/templates/package.template by debian/rules. to fix this, I added
VERSION variable at the beginning of the debian/rules file.

2- New xpi files still identify themselves as 0.7.0 in sunbird extension
panel, not quite sure why. Is this really the 0.8.0 locales?

3- You used new folder in debian/* for new upstream locales. Normally,
you should only have to update the FETCHADDRESS in debian/rules and then
run ./debian/rules clean-xpi and ./debian/rules update-xpi to update all
xpi files and debian files, without the need of specific folders.

4- upstream it and da locales have corrupted install.rdf. Patches are
needed to fix this problem or sunbird reject the extensions.
